WebThe threaded connectors to the pump inlet and outlet are loosened and removed. Any mounting bolts and brackets are removed so the pump can be removed. If the old pump has failed catastrophically, or there is reason to suspect contaminants in the power steering hoses, the system is flushed. Web4 okt. 2024 · How can I Repair a Power Steering Pump?
